Crush On-Site, Save on Everything
Why haul rock and concrete off-site when you can crush it right where it sits? Our Rubble Master RM100GO mobile crusher processes rock, concrete, and asphalt into reusable aggregate — on your site, on your schedule.
On-site crushing eliminates hauling costs, reduces material purchases, and earns LEED credits for recycled content. The math is simple: less trucking + less new material = significant cost savings.
Every rental includes our experienced operator. You don’t need to train anyone or figure out the machine — we show up, set up, crush, and clean up. Turnkey operation from start to finish.
How It Works
Our Mobile Crushing Process
01
Site Assessment
We evaluate your material — type, quantity, and desired output size. Rock, concrete, asphalt, brick — we determine the best crushing approach for your project.
02
Mobilization & Setup
The RM100GO is transported to your site and set up in the designated crushing area. Compact footprint means it fits on tight sites where larger crushers can’t.
03
Crushing Operations
Our operator runs the crusher — feeding material, adjusting output size, and managing production rates. You get clean, consistent aggregate ready for immediate reuse.
04
Quality Control
Output size verified to meet your spec — from road base to drainage stone. The RM100GO’s adjustable jaw produces consistent gradation every run.
05
Material Stockpiling
Crushed material stockpiled on-site for immediate use. No waiting for deliveries, no coordinating with material yards — your recycled aggregate is ready when you need it.
06
Demobilization & Cleanup
When crushing is complete, we break down, clean up, and demobilize. Your site is left clean with usable aggregate stockpiled and ready for placement.

Equipment
Rubble Master RM100GO
The RM100GO is a compact, high-performance mobile impact crusher built for on-site processing. It handles rock, concrete, asphalt, and mixed demolition material — producing clean, reusable aggregate in a single pass.
Up to 250 TPH production capacity
Adjustable output: 3/4" to 6" product size
Compact footprint — fits tight job sites
Diesel-electric hybrid for fuel efficiency
Built-in screening for clean, consistent output
